What are Portable Laser Engraving Machines
Portable laser engraving machines are compact devices designed to etch or engrave designs, patterns, text, or logos onto various materials. Unlike their larger, stationary counterparts, these machines are lightweight and easy to move, making them perfect for on-the-go applications or limited workspace setups.
They use laser technology to precisely engrave materials like metal, wood, plastic, glass, leather, and more. The machine emits a focused laser beam that interacts with the surface of the material, either removing layers or marking it permanently. Portable models often feature user-friendly controls, making them accessible to both beginners and professionals.
Their compact size doesnβt compromise on performance. Many models are capable of delivering the same level of detail and quality as larger engraving machines, making them an efficient and versatile tool for a variety of tasks.

Tips for Choosing a Reliable Portable Laser Engraver
Here are some tips to help you make the right choice:
- Consider the Material Compatibility: Different laser engravers are suited for various materials. Make sure the machine you choose is compatible with the materials you plan to work with, whether it’s wood, metal, leather, plastic, or glass. Check the laser’s power and settings for versatility across materials.
- Check the Power and Speed: The power of the laser determines how deep and precise the engraving will be. Higher wattage lasers work faster and can handle tougher materials. However, they may also increase the machine’s size and weight. Balance power with portability based on your project needs.
- Look for Easy-to-Use Software: A user-friendly software interface makes operating the engraver more efficient, especially for beginners. Ensure the engraver is compatible with design software like CorelDRAW or Adobe Illustrator, or it comes with its own easy-to-learn software.
- Portability and Weight: While portability is key, make sure the machine is lightweight enough for easy transportation but still sturdy enough to handle regular use. Look for machines with ergonomic designs, handles, or rolling cases for added convenience.
- Engraving Area: The engraving area determines the maximum size of the materials you can work with. If you plan to engrave larger items, choose a machine with a bigger engraving bed. For smaller projects, a compact machine may be sufficient.
- Support and Warranty: Consider purchasing from a manufacturer or retailer that offers good customer support and a reliable warranty. This will help protect your investment in case you encounter technical issues or need replacement parts.
Comparing Portable Machines with Traditional Engravers
Portable laser engravers offer several advantages over traditional engraving methods, but itβs important to understand how they differ in terms of performance, flexibility, and ease of use. Hereβs a comparison:
Flexibility and Portability
- Portable Engravers: These machines are compact and easy to transport, allowing you to work on-site or in various locations. Their mobility makes them ideal for events, retail, or outdoor applications.
- Traditional Engravers: Typically larger and stationary, traditional engravers require a dedicated workspace. Moving them to different locations or sites can be difficult and time-consuming.
Speed and Efficiency
- Portable Engravers: Modern portable machines are fast and efficient, offering quick setup times and the ability to engrave multiple materials without significant adjustments.
- Traditional Engravers: Traditional methods, like mechanical or hand engraving, are generally slower and may require more manual effort. The process can be time-consuming and may not be as consistent in quality.
Cost
- Portable Engravers: These are typically more affordable than traditional machines, especially for smaller businesses or hobbyists. The initial investment is lower, and maintenance costs are often more manageable.
- Traditional Engravers: Traditional engraving methods, especially those involving manual tools or older machinery, can be more expensive upfront. Maintenance and repair costs can also add up over time.
Precision and Detail
- Portable Engravers: Laser engravers provide high precision and detail, making them ideal for intricate designs, text, or logos. The laser ensures clean, sharp lines and can handle fine details on a wide range of materials.
- Traditional Engravers: While traditional engravers can achieve detailed results, they often lack the precision of a laser, especially when working on more complex designs or delicate materials.
Ease of Use
- Portable Engravers: These machines are typically easier to use, with intuitive interfaces and automated functions. Many come with built-in software that simplifies the engraving process.
- Traditional Engravers: Traditional engraving methods, particularly manual engraving, require a higher skill level. Even machine-based methods can have steeper learning curves and require more hands-on operation.
Material Versatility
- Portable Engravers: Laser engravers can handle a wide variety of materials, including metal, wood, plastic, glass, and leather. Their versatility makes them suitable for many different engraving projects.
- Traditional Engravers: Traditional engravers may be more limited in the materials they can work with. Mechanical engraving is often better suited for certain metals and harder materials but can struggle with softer or more delicate surfaces.
